Form 4: Matrix Service Co. Executive Sells Shares
Insider Transaction Report
Shawn P. Payne, President of Engineering & Construction at Matrix Service Co., sold 3,019 shares of common stock for a weighted average price of $11.4239.
Summary
- Shawn P. Payne, President, Engineering & Construction at Matrix Service Co. (MTRX), reported a sale of common stock.
- On November 20, 2025, Payne disposed of 3,019 shares.
- The shares were sold at a weighted average price of $11.4239 per share.
- The sale was executed under a Rule 10b5-1 pre-arranged trading plan.
- Following this transaction, Payne beneficially owns 107,410 shares of common stock.
- The sale price ranged from $11.305 to $11.515 per share.

Recommendation
holdThis Form 4 reports a routine, pre-planned insider sale by an executive. While insider sales can sometimes signal a lack of confidence, the use of a Rule 10b5-1 plan suggests personal financial planning rather than a reaction to new, adverse company-specific information. The number of shares sold (3,019) is a small fraction of the executive's remaining holdings (107,410 shares), indicating no significant change in commitment. Therefore, this filing alone does not provide sufficient new information to warrant a change in investment recommendation; a 'hold' stance is maintained pending further operational or financial updates.
